Explore It!

4.7

بر اساس نظر کاربران

ش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دین

معرفی کامل کتاب "Explore It!"

کتاب "Explore It!" نوشته الیزابت هندریکسون، یکی از برجسته‌ترین کتاب‌ها در زمینه Testing Software و کاوش در نرم‌افزارهاست. این کتاب در مورد اهمیت آزمودن، کشف مشکلات بالقوه و تقویت قدرت تفکر خلاق در فرآیند تضمین کیفیت نرم‌افزار صحبت می‌کند.

خلاصه‌ای دقیق از کتاب

در کتاب "Explore It!"، الیزابت هندریکسون به بررسی عمیق اهمیت Exploratory Testing می‌پردازد. رویکردها و تکنیک‌هایی کاربردی ارائه می‌شوند که به Testers کمک می‌کنند در زمان کوتاه‌تری، بینش عمیق‌تری نسبت به نرم‌افزار کسب کنند. الیزابت تأکید می‌کند که Exploratory Testing قدرت تفکر انتقادی و خلاقیت را در Testers تقویت می‌کند و منجر به کشف اشکالاتی می‌شود که در Testing های معمول و نوشتاری ممکن است نادیده گرفته شوند.

این کتاب به صورت عملی و با مثال‌های واقعی از چالش‌های Testing جلو می‌رود. مخاطبان یاد می‌گیرند که چطور چارچوب‌های فکری برای آزمودن نرم‌افزار بسازند، فعالیت‌های خود را ثبت کنند، و با استفاده از ابزارهای متنوع تست، کیفیت نرم‌افزار را بهبود بخشند.

مطالب کلیدی که از این کتاب خواهید آموخت

  • چگونه فرآیندهای Effective Exploratory Testing طراحی کنیم؟
  • اهمیت استفاده از Heuristics در Testing.
  • چطور به سرعت مشکلات نرم‌افزاری را شناسایی کنیم و رفتار نرم‌افزار را پیش‌بینی کنیم.
  • نقش تفکر سیستمی در تست نرم‌افزار.
  • ترفندهایی برای تعامل سازنده با تیم توسعه‌دهنده.
  • چگونه کیفیت گزارش‌های تست را تقویت کنیم.

این کتاب به شما کمک می‌کند تا برای مواجهه با چالش‌های پیچیده آماده‌تر باشید و به یک Tester خبره تبدیل شوید.

جملات معروف از کتاب

"Testing is an inquiry process, not a verification process."

"Exploratory Testing is not random exploring; it's a disciplined, thoughtful approach."

"The goal of testing is not to prove the software works but to discover the ways in which it doesn’t."

چرا این کتاب اهمیت دارد؟

کتاب "Explore It!" ابزاری ضروری برای Testers، توسعه‌دهندگان، و حتی مدیران پروژه است که به دنبال بهبود کیفیت نرم‌افزار هستند. در دنیای رقابتی امروز، تضمین کیفیت نرم‌افزار نه تنها یک نیاز بلکه یک الزام حیاتی است. این کتاب فصل مشترک ایده‌ها، استراتژی‌ها و تکنیک‌هایی است که نه تنها کیفیت Testing را ارتقا می‌دهد بلکه همکاری‌های تیمی را نیز تقویت می‌کند.

الیزابت با تجربه گسترده‌ای در صنعت نرم‌افزار، مفاهیم پیچیده Testing را به زبانی ساده و قابل فهم برای انواع سطوح تخصصی بازگو کرده و این کتاب را به منبع الهام‌بخش برای تمامی افرادی که به حوزه کیفیت نرم‌افزار علاقه‌مند هستند، تبدیل کرده است.

اگر شما علاقه‌مند به ایجاد نرم‌افزارهایی با کیفیت بالا و کارایی بهتر هستید، کتاب "Explore It!" انتخابی هوشمندانه خواهد بود.

Introduction to "Explore It!"

Testing is not just about finding bugs—it's about exploring possibilities, asking the right questions, and deeply understanding how systems behave. In "Explore It!" by Elisabeth Hendrickson, readers are introduced to the nuanced art of exploratory testing. This book is a practical guide that delves into testing as an investigative process, providing a strong foundation for anyone looking to master this critical skill in software development.

Through interactive examples, hands-on exercises, and thought-provoking concepts, "Explore It!" emphasizes the value of curiosity, observation, and critical thinking in testing. Whether you’re a seasoned quality assurance professional or someone just entering the field, this book offers insights and actionable steps to complement and elevate your testing practices.

Detailed Summary of the Book

At its core, "Explore It!" is about embracing testing as an iterative, human-centered process deeply intertwined with the creation and delivery of software.

"Explore It!" begins with an introduction to exploratory testing, highlighting its importance in evaluating software from multiple perspectives. Unlike traditional scripted testing, exploratory testing encourages real-time decision-making, creativity, and adaptability. Readers will learn to develop critical observational skills, design effective charters, and leverage heuristics to assess systems more systematically.

The book moves into tools and techniques for structuring exploratory testing while embracing flexibility. Through practical exercises and relatable stories, it demonstrates how to design effective experiments and learn from unexpected results. The emphasis is not just on finding defects but also on uncovering gaps in understanding, edge cases, and risks that may otherwise remain hidden.

A significant portion of the book is dedicated to explaining models and heuristics that testers can use to simulate real-world complexity. Elisabeth Hendrickson shares strategies for building diverse test ideas, asking critical questions, and interacting with software in ways that mimic real-user behavior. She also sheds light on common pitfalls in software development and ways testers can add value beyond simply identifying bugs.

Ultimately, "Explore It!" equips readers with the mindset needed to approach testing with confidence, curiosity, and creativity. It serves as both a practical toolkit and a philosophical treatise on becoming a better, more effective tester.

Key Takeaways

  • The value of exploratory testing lies in its flexibility, quick feedback cycles, and deeper understanding of systems.
  • Test design is about asking the right questions and building useful experiments to discover how software behaves in the real world.
  • Observational skills, guided heuristics, and structured exploration can significantly increase test effectiveness.
  • Software testing isn't just about hunting for bugs; it's also about revealing gaps in understanding, identifying risks, and improving the product's quality.
  • Exploration requires both technical tools and a creative, open mindset to uncover uncharted areas of the system.

Famous Quotes from the Book

"Testing is fundamentally about learning, understanding, and evaluating. It is not merely an act, but a process of discovery."

"Exploratory testing is the simultaneous process of learning about the system, designing and executing tests, and interpreting results."

"Don't just look for bugs—look for opportunities to understand the system better."

Why This Book Matters

"Explore It!" stands out because it challenges traditional notions of testing as simply executing pre-written test cases. Instead, it offers a compelling case for treating software testing as an art and science that requires experimentation, iteration, and creativity.

In a world where software is growing increasingly complex, the ability to adapt quickly and think critically about systems has never been more important. This book empowers testers, developers, product managers, and leaders to adopt a mindset of exploration and curiosity. By doing so, it bridges the gap between technical knowledge and user experience—ensuring software meets both functional and human-centered needs.

For individuals and teams aiming to deliver better-quality software, "Explore It!" offers a fresh, practical approach to testing that is both approachable and impactful. It encourages readers to look beyond surface-level testing and embrace the challenge of truly understanding the systems they work with.

دانلود رایگان مستقیم

بر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ین

نویسندگان:


نظرات:


4.7

بر اساس 0 نظر کاربران